Question 3 of 5
A nurse at a long-term care facility is caring for an older adult client who has dementia and is at risk for malnutrition. Which of the following actions should the nurse take to promote an increase in food intake?
Correct Answer: B
Rationale: Finger foods simplify eating for dementia patients, encouraging intake despite utensil challenges.
Question 4 of 5
A nurse is caring for a client who has insomnia. Which of the following actions should the nurse take?
Correct Answer: B
Rationale: Closing the door reduces noise, promoting a sleep-conducive environment.
